summaryrefslogtreecommitdiff
path: root/plugins/TabSRMM/src/msgs.h
diff options
context:
space:
mode:
Diffstat (limited to 'plugins/TabSRMM/src/msgs.h')
-rw-r--r--plugins/TabSRMM/src/msgs.h6
1 files changed, 6 insertions, 0 deletions
diff --git a/plugins/TabSRMM/src/msgs.h b/plugins/TabSRMM/src/msgs.h
index 4ededb3d19..b2b09973bb 100644
--- a/plugins/TabSRMM/src/msgs.h
+++ b/plugins/TabSRMM/src/msgs.h
@@ -184,6 +184,8 @@ class CThumbBase;
#define STICK_ICON_MSG 10
+#define CONTAINER_PREFIX "CNTW_"
+
struct TLogTheme
{
COLORREF inbg, outbg, bg, oldinbg, oldoutbg, statbg, inputbg;
@@ -343,6 +345,7 @@ struct TContainerData : public MZeroedObject
void BroadCastContainer(UINT message, WPARAM wParam, LPARAM lParam) const;
void CloseTabByMouse(POINT *);
void Configure();
+ void ContainerToSettings();
void FlashContainer(int iMode, int iCount);
void InitDialog(HWND);
void InitRedraw(void);
@@ -351,12 +354,15 @@ struct TContainerData : public MZeroedObject
void OptionsDialog(void);
void QueryClientArea(RECT &rc);
void QueryPending(void);
+ void ReadPrivateSettings(bool fForce);
void ReflashContainer(void);
void Resize(bool, int newWidth);
void RestoreWindowPos(void);
+ void SaveSettings(const char *szSetting);
void SelectTab(int iCommand, int idx = 0);
void SetAeroMargins(void);
void SetIcon(CMsgDialog *pDlg, HICON hIcon);
+ void SettingsToContainer();
void UpdateTabs(void);
void UpdateTitle(MCONTACT, CMsgDialog* = nullptr);